ATP Production Supplements: Boosting Your Energy Naturally
Adenosine triphosphate (ATP) is often described as the energy currency of the cell. It plays a crucial role in the metabolism of organisms, functioning as the primary molecule for keeping and moving energy. When energy is required for physiological processes, ATP breaks down into adenosine diphosphate (ADP) and inorganic phosphate, launching energy while doing so. Comprehending ATP and Its ImportanceWhat is ATP?
ATP is a nucleotide that brings energy within cells. It includes three phosphates, a ribose sugar, and adenine. When ATP is made use of for energy, among the phosphate bonds is broken, transforming it into ADP and launching energy for cellular processes.
Why is ATP Production Essential?
ATP production is basic for several factors:

Creatine Monohydrate
Creatine is found naturally in little amounts in certain foods and produced by the body. Supplementing with creatine can increase the concentration of phosphocreatine in muscles, which is crucial for restoring ATP throughout high-intensity workout. Research study reveals that creatine supplements might result in increased strength, muscle mass, and workout efficiency.
2. Coenzyme Q10 (CoQ10)
CoQ10 plays a crucial function in the mitochondrial electron transport chain, which is responsible for ATP production. It is likewise a potent anti-oxidant, helping to safeguard cells from oxidative tension. Some studies have revealed that CoQ10 supplementation might improve workout efficiency, minimize fatigue, and boost healing.
3. L-Carnitine
L-Carnitine aids in the transfer of long-chain fatty acids into mitochondria, where they are oxidized for energy, hence promoting ATP synthesis. This supplement is especially advantageous for endurance professional athletes as it might improve fat metabolism and enhance overall workout efficiency.
4. NADH
NADH is a coenzyme that plays an essential function in cellular energy metabolism. It assists convert nutrients into ATP through the mitochondrial pathway. NADH supplementation has actually been linked to increased energy levels and enhanced psychological function, making it a popular option for those wanting to combat fatigue.
5. Ribose
Ribose is a basic sugar that is essential in ATP production. It is necessary for the recovery of ATP shops post-exercise. Supplements with ribose might enhance healing, energy levels, and overall exercise performance, particularly for people experiencing fatigue from chronic illnesses or comprehensive training.
Potential Side Effects
While ATP production supplements can boost energy levels and enhance performance, they can also have negative effects. It is necessary to understand them:
Creatine: Can trigger intestinal discomfort, water retention, and muscle cramping in some people.CoQ10: Generally well-tolerated but might trigger nausea, diarrhea, or anorexia nervosa in many cases.L-Carnitine: Can trigger intestinal distress, nausea, or fishy body smell.NADH: Possible negative effects include insomnia or irritation, particularly at high dosages.Ribose: Generally safe but might cause diarrhea or intestinal pain in some individuals.Frequently Asked Questions (FAQ)1.
